I can promise nothing further."In AD780, Charlemagne revised Salic law, which had been developed and codified during the Merovingian era in an attempt to create a single reference source for all Frankish legal matters. Charlemagne worked further on the laws, endeavouring to reduce the 'legalese' clutter and make the language more concise. He also introduced the role of the 'scabini' to legal proceedings; each court was represented by seven scabini who, between them, were supposed to know all of the Salic law codes. They had on them at all times a copy of the 'Lex Ripuara', a book of Germanic law, for easy reference. The scabini answered directly to the judges and sometimes were even able to pass judgement themselves. The position of scabini evolved into the 'lay judge' or 'assessor' in modern European law - essentially the assistant of the courts.
